PT 696 - Contemporary Pt Practice 3

Description: This course prepares learners for physical therapist practice within the evolving healthcare system while adhering to applicable rules, regulations, and laws. Learners interpret ethical situations, legal issues, and organizational structure and cultural dynamics related to value-based care. Through understanding of health care billing and revenue streams, learners demonstrate how to individually and collectively as part of a clinical team participate to improve clinical performance while maintaining optimal patient/client outcomes.
